A 14-Foot King Cobra Rescued from Pradhan Nagar Area in Madarihat



A 14-foot-long giant King Cobra was rescued on Tuesday afternoon from the Pradhan Nagar area under Madarihat Police Station in Alipurduar district, creating panic among the local residents. People in the locality were shocked, as they had never seen a King Cobra of such an enormous size in their area before. Youtube Link

The residents immediately informed the Forest Department. Upon receiving the alert, the Jaldapara Forest Department’s Rapid Response Team quickly reached the spot. After considerable effort, the team successfully captured the massive King Cobra safely and later released it into the forest area.

According to forest officials, the rare species of snake may have come down from the hills, possibly due to the floods that occurred on October 5, or it might have moved down out of fear during that time.

A large number of curious locals gathered to catch a glimpse of the giant snake. However, forest personnel promptly controlled the crowd, advised everyone to maintain a safe distance, and ensured that the rescue operation was carried out without causing any harm to the snake.

The Forest Department has urged citizens to immediately inform authorities if they spot any dangerous wildlife and to avoid attempting to capture such animals on their own.
